This was my first cruise, indeed I chose a reposition cruise for my very first voyage. Ambitious to say the least. I thought I would have a problem with motion sickness, I purchased Dramamine to avoid unpleasant surprises. The second night was a bit rough, I took the Dramamine once before falling asleep and I was fine in the morning. I did not have an issue with it from that point forward. My Cabin Stuart was amazingly attentive and helpful with every question I had. I booked the Studio Deck 12 AFT. I loved the cabin, the only issue was one of he closets. When the ship would rock excessively, the closet door would slide over the sink area and get stuck. The ship is going into dry-dock this year, I am sure this will be remedied. We left the port late, but once again...not an issue. I loved the fact that there were sanitization station located throughout the ship...awesomeness! I sailed in April, kids were still in school, the average age of the cruisers was 65...Sponge Bob was lonely.

The studio lounge was an amazing place to meet other single cruisers, I met truly wonderful people. I was blessed to find out that many individuals were taking the cruise of lifetime just as I was. They all stated that it was incredibly brave to take an 11 night cruise for my first journey, I was not disappointed.

The entertainment was excellent, my favorite venues were The "Cirque Dreams Dinner show" and "Burn The Floor".
